Seniors in assisted living would appreciate Queens County, New York for its vibrant community and extensive resources tailored to their needs. The borough boasts important landmarks like the Queens Public Library, which offers various programs geared toward seniors, including educational workshops and reading groups. The NYC Department for the Aging operates multiple senior centers throughout Queens, providing social activities, meals, and health services that foster a sense of belonging. Additionally, the beautiful parks such as Flushing Meadows-Corona Park offer serene spaces for recreation and relaxation, ensuring seniors have plenty of options for both leisure and social engagement.

Resources for seniors in Queens County, NY
The Assisted Living Program, located in Queens County, NY, offers essential support for older adults requiring long-term care due to physical or mental health conditions. This comprehensive program aids participants by covering various aspects of assisted living costs, such as room and board, supervision, and personal care. In addition to financial assistance, the program provides case management and therapeutic treatments tailored to individual needs. To qualify for these valuable services, applicants must have either Medicaid or private insurance. For more information or assistance, individuals can contact the program at (212) 639-9675.
The New York Long-Term Care Ombudsman Program, located in Queens County, NY, serves as a vital resource for residents living in residential care facilities across the state. Dedicated to advocating for seniors and their families, the program addresses a wide range of concerns, including improper transfers and discharges, incidents of abuse or violence, and the safeguarding of residents' rights. Additionally, trained volunteers offer impartial information and support to help families find facilities that meet the specific needs of each senior. For assistance or to voice concerns, individuals can reach out to the program at (855) 582-6769.
The NYC Department for the Aging, located in Queens County, NY, is dedicated to enhancing the quality of life for older New Yorkers through a diverse array of programs and services. With nearly 250 senior centers spread across the city, adults aged 60 and over can engage in various activities including arts classes, music sessions, yoga, workshops, and group trips that promote social interaction and well-being. Additionally, the department offers benefits screening to ensure seniors are informed about available welfare services they can access. For more information or assistance, seniors can reach out at (212) 602-4100.
The New York Foundation for Senior Citizens, located in Queens County, NY, is a dedicated nonprofit organization that operates multiple senior centers designed to enrich the lives of older adults. Offering a variety of engaging recreational activities—such as lectures, arts and crafts, bingo, painting, and exercise—the foundation fosters a vibrant community for seniors to connect and thrive. Additionally, through its Project CART initiative, the organization provides free transportation services for seniors aged 60 and over, ensuring they have access to essential trips like medical appointments and grocery shopping. By focusing on health, wellness, and social engagement, the New York Foundation for Senior Citizens plays a vital role in enhancing the quality of life for the elderly residents in the area. For more information or assistance, interested individuals can reach out at (212) 962-7559.
Access-A-Ride Paratransit Service, located in Queens County, NY, provides essential transportation solutions for individuals unable to utilize standard public transit due to mental or physical conditions. This service operates throughout New York City's five boroughs and surrounding areas, ensuring accessibility year-round, 365 days a year. All vehicles are equipped to accommodate wheelchairs and other mobility devices, making it a reliable option for those in need. To qualify for this vital service, applicants must be covered under the Americans with Disabilities Act (ADA). For more information or to arrange a ride, individuals can contact Access-A-Ride at (877) 337-2017.
The Health Insurance Assistance Program, located in Queens County, NY, offers personalized counseling to aid individuals in enrolling in health insurance plans tailored to their needs. This program is available to all New York residents seeking assistance with their health coverage options. Notably, seniors aged 65 and older may qualify for public health programs such as Medicaid, which can help offset care costs at assisted living facilities. For more information or to seek guidance, participants can reach out by calling (888) 692-6116.
The NYC Department of Veterans' Services, located in Queens County, New York, is dedicated to supporting military veterans and their families through a variety of essential services. With a focus on assisting those who have served, the department provides guidance in navigating the complexities of benefits applications, including disability compensation and monthly pensions tailored for low-income individuals. Volunteers play a crucial role in this process, ensuring that veterans receive the help they need to access financial resources that can aid in affording assisted living facilities. Additionally, free financial counseling is available to further empower veterans and their families in managing their financial well-being. For assistance or more information, you can reach them at (212) 416-5250.
Considerations for seniors living in Queens County, NY
Access to quality healthcare: Queens County has several renowned hospitals and medical centers, such as NewYork-Presbyterian/Queens and the Long Island Jewish Medical Center.
Cultural diversity: Queens County is known for its rich cultural diversity, which allows seniors to experience a variety of culinary, artistic, and social traditions.
Senior-friendly communities: Many neighborhoods in Queens County are designed with seniors in mind, offering accessible housing options, senior centers, and programs designed to help older adults age in place.
Transportation options: The county offers various transportation options that make it easy for seniors to get around, including buses, subways, and paratransit services.
Parks and recreational opportunities: Queens County has several parks offering scenic walking paths and activities such as fishing. Seniors can also relive childhood memories at the historic Luna Park at Coney Island or enjoy the expansive Flushing Meadow-Corona Park.
Accessible amenities: From senior-friendly stores to medical supply shops that cater to mobility issues, Queens County provides essential services that meet the needs of its aging population.
Supportive local government: The Office of Aging in Queens County leverages federal funds through Title III of the Older Americans Act (OAA) to support programs benefiting seniors in areas like health promotion and disease prevention, caregiver support systems, and nutrition assistance programs among others.
